Abstract

The article reviews the number of Ukrainian refugee children who left the country after 2022. February 24 Russia’s military aggression in Ukraine, educational practices in Europe, using previously applied models of migrant education and integration into national education systems, supplementing them with the strategy of combining them with the general education programs of Ukraine. The situation of the inclusion of Ukrainian pedagogues used for the education of Ukrainian children in the educational system of the host countries, the prospects of their long-term employment are presented. The challenges of different educational models and the high school dropout of Ukrainian refugee children in host countries are discussed.
